Best Heating, Air Conditioning, Ventilation & Refrigeration Colleges by State
Explore the best heating, air conditioning, ventilation & refrigeration colleges for a specific state in the Middle Atlantic region.
| State | Degrees Awarded |
|---|---|
| New York | 396 |
| Pennsylvania | 728 |
| New Jersey | 305 |
| Maryland | 89 |
| Delaware | 70 |
